Firewall Router

I think I finally have the computer problems sorted out. One needs four levels of protection:
1) Firewall
2) Virus scanner
3) Adware scanner
4) Spyware scanner

The last round of problems started about a month ago when I couldn't connect to the Internet. Finally called my ISP/DSL supplier. They suggested I remove the router from the circuit. I did, and low and behold, the Internet started working! Wonderbar!

Not so fast Bucky. When I pulled the router, I also pulled the firewall, and all our computers that got connected to the Internet immediately got infested with a load of stuff.

So I bought a new router. And then a friend of mine gave me a router. And it was the same model as the one I just bought, so I took the new one back. Finally get around to setting things up and the borrowed router doesn't work either. Go back to the store for a third time and buy the router again. Take it home, plug it in and everything works fine.

Except the printers, but we'll leave that for another time.
